Tasting- Fortediga Vermentino

Name: Fortediga Vermentino
Variety: 100% Vermentino
Region: Maremma, Tuscany
Country: Italy
Year: 2010
Price: $9.95
 
Winery Review: Clear yellow in color. The aromas are lifted with pleasant hits of pear and green apple. The fresh, smooth flavors on the entry persist, the structure is fine and balances well with the fruit.

My Review: I found this wine to be decent, but not my favorite. It was pretty dry and when I first sniffed it, I detected a floral aroma. After tasting it, I tasted a hint of citrus and again some floral notes. The aftertaste was somewhat strange, and I found it to be unpleasant. I would probably not drink this wine again.

I tasted this wine on its own without food.
